Position Summary
This position is responsible for taking a leading role in Provider Data Mgmt., coordinating and ensuring completion of all client contracts, projects and change requests, reimbursement and the autoload processes.
Essential Functions
Responsible for data integrity of all provider set-ups/amendments and provider contracts loaded to the claims system. Oversight of internal QA Process Program reimbursement setups applicable to the contract specifications. This includes fee for service pricing, capitation, pricing methods appropriate for inpatient, outpatient, ambulatory surgery, and emergency room settings.
